SINA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review

149 of the 3,479 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sina Corp (SINA)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$1.92B — down 38% from $3.12B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 62 funds closed out of SINA and 22 opened new positions — a net loss of 40 holders — while 52 trimmed existing stakes and 58 added.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$105M. The largest seller was Thornburg Investment Management, cutting an estimated $244M.
